Update Android port

* configure.ac (HAVE_OTF_GET_VARIATION_GLYPHS): Check for
`hb_font_set_var_named_instance'.
* src/sfnt.c (main): Update tests.
* src/sfntfont-android.c (Fandroid_enumerate_fonts): Blacklist
bad font.
* src/sfntfont.c (struct sfnt_font_tables, struct sfnt_font_desc)
(sfnt_decode_instance_name, sfnt_weight_descriptions)
(sfnt_enum_font_1, sfntfont_list_1, sfntfont_desc_to_entity)
(sfntfont_list, struct sfntfont_get_glyph_outline_dcontext)
(sfntfont_get_glyph, sfntfont_get_glyph_outline)
(struct sfnt_font_info, sfnt_close_tables, sfnt_open_tables)
(sfntfont_open, sfntfont_measure_pcm, sfntfont_close)
(sfntfont_draw, sfntfont_begin_hb_font, syms_of_sfntfont)
(mark_sfntfont): Handle variable fonts correctly.
